Nice, very nice. What kind of wood you use in the construction of that shelving system? Looks very well done.


Thanks SIE,
If you could see it up close you would see that the shelves are veenered in Curly Maple. It's made of "Apple ply", which has a uniform and almost completely voidless veneer construction, so the edges can be considered a finished surface. I just did a cuick 1/8" radius on all edges.
